
For at least three years in a row, Lucky the Diamondback Terrapin has returned to Yellow Bluff to lay her eggs. This year the turtle with the crack in her shell had another turtle with her. Slowly, they made their way across Bluff Park to a safe location to lay their eggs before returning to Ashley Creek. This year, I saw her coming and going. How exciting to know that the turtle, who obviously loves Yellow Bluff, too, had been lucky for one more year.
